    Trucking is a vital part of almost every community across the country. Commercial trucks transport 70 percent of all freight. When these trucks cause accidents the passengers in passenger cars and trucks could suffer serious injuries or end up dying.

    If you or a loved one has been injured in a car accident and you require a seasoned lawyer to fight for the compensation you're entitled to. A lawyer for truck accidents near me has the experience to look into your case and determine who's responsible for the crash.

    A truck accident lawyer will also help you gather evidence and obtain statements from witnesses. These are important pieces of information which can prove or disprove your case.

    Another important aspect of a truck crash lawsuit is the reconstruction of the crash. This can be a challenge because many people have different memories and may have different versions of the crash.

    A lawyer for truck accidents with experience will be able reconstruct the accident and present evidence that is consistent with what actually happened. This can be an asset in any lawsuit against a trucking firm or other defendants. It can help the court determine who was responsible and what amount of damages you could be awarded.

    A truck accident lawyer will also be aware of the laws and regulations unique to trucks. These include Federal motor vehicle standards that apply to commercial vehicles and requirements for driver licensing.

    These cases typically involve huge claims against the insurance policy of a trucking company. This can make these situations particularly challenging for both the trucking company and their attorneys.

    One of the most challenging types of cases is a personal injury lawsuit which involves a large vehicle or commercial vehicle. These cases require a thorough understanding of trucking laws, regulations and federal safety standards for motor carriers and best practices in order to ensure you receive the compensation you deserve.

    If you're looking for an attorney to help navigate the complicated waters of a trucking accident, choose an attorney who has many years of experience dealing with similar cases. Ask them for the case numbers they have won. Also, ask whether they're willing discuss their verdicts.

    A lawyer for truck accidents near you will be able to assist you understand the finer aspects of your case, such as dealing with the complexities of your insurance claim and reaching a fair settlement for your injuries. This will include a thorough analysis of your medical bills as well as the amount of lost wages and any other financial losses you might have suffered.

    A skilled truck accident attorney can identify and utilize the documents and other information that are relevant to your case in order to win it. This requires their expertise and specialist expertise in identifying relevant documents and evidence, including black boxes as well as driver training records and logbooks.

    A lawyer for truck accidents near you will also have to have the most crucial details about your case. This includes the identity of the defendant, their insurance company and the location of the accident. To accomplish this, they may need to search public records to find names and contact information for passengers, drivers and other individuals who have a stake in your case.
